dc93a70c 105/* Register video devices. Note that if video_register_device fails,
bfa8a273
HV
106 the release() callback of the video_device structure is *not* called, so
107 the caller is responsible for freeing any data. Usually that means that
957b4aa9 108 you call video_device_release() on failure. */
dc93a70c 109int __must_check video_register_device(struct video_device *vdev, int type, int nr);
dc93a70c 110
6b5270d2
HV
111/* Same as video_register_device, but no warning is issued if the desired
112 device node number was already in use. */
113int __must_check video_register_device_no_warn(struct video_device *vdev, int type, int nr);
114
dc93a70c 115/* Unregister video devices. Will do nothing if vdev == NULL or
957b4aa9 116 video_is_registered() returns false. */
dc93a70c 117void video_unregister_device(struct video_device *vdev);
401998fa 118
bfa8a273
HV
119/* helper functions to alloc/release struct video_device, the
120 latter can also be used for video_device->release(). */
e138c592 121struct video_device * __must_check video_device_alloc(void);
bfa8a273 122
dc93a70c
HV
123/* this release function frees the vdev pointer */
124void video_device_release(struct video_device *vdev);
bfa8a273 125
f9e86b5e
HV
126/* this release function does nothing, use when the video_device is a
127 static global struct. Note that having a static video_device is
128 a dubious construction at best. */
dc93a70c 129void video_device_release_empty(struct video_device *vdev);
